Disability shower installation services involve customizing and installing accessible shower setups designed to meet the needs of individuals with mobility challenges or disabilities. These services typically include the installation of features such as low-threshold or curbless showers, grab bars, seating options, and non-slip flooring. The goal is to create a safe, functional, and comfortable bathing environment that accommodates specific mobility requirements, making daily routines easier and reducing the risk of falls or injuries.

Many problems that these installations help address include difficulty entering or exiting traditional showers, lack of support features, and safety hazards associated with standard bathroom setups. For individuals with limited mobility, traditional showers can pose significant challenges, increasing the risk of slips and falls. Disability shower installation services aim to eliminate these concerns by providing accessible solutions that enhance independence and safety within the bathroom space.

Properties that typically utilize disability shower installation services range from private residences to assisted living facilities and healthcare environments. Homes where elderly family members or residents with mobility issues live often benefit from these modifications. Additionally, public or commercial properties such as senior centers, community housing, and medical clinics may also seek accessible shower solutions to meet the needs of their users and comply with accessibility standards.

Installation Costs - The typical cost for installing a disability shower ranges from $1,500 to $5,000, depending on the complexity of the project and materials used. Basic installations tend to be on the lower end, while custom features increase the price.

Material Expenses - The price of shower materials can vary widely, with standard options costing around $300 to $1,200. High-end fixtures or accessible features may add to the overall expense.

Labor Fees - Labor costs for disability shower installation generally fall between $500 and $2,500, influenced by the project's scope and local contractor rates. More extensive modifications tend to increase labor charges.

Additional Costs - Additional expenses such as permits, custom modifications, or specialized equipment can range from $200 to $1,000. These costs depend on the specific requirements of the installation project.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is involved in installing a disability shower? Installation typically includes replacing or modifying the existing shower area to ensure accessibility features such as grab bars, low thresholds, and non-slip surfaces are incorporated by a local professional.

Are there different types of disability showers available? Yes, options include roll-in showers, seated showers, and walk-in designs, which can be tailored to individual needs by local service providers.

How long does a disability shower installation usually take? The duration varies depending on the scope of work and the existing bathroom setup, but a local contractor can provide an estimated timeline during consultation.

Can existing bathrooms be modified for disability access? Many bathrooms can be adapted with modifications such as installing grab bars, lowering thresholds, or adding accessible seating, with the help of local remodeling professionals.

What should be considered when choosing a disability shower? Factors include size, accessibility features, user mobility needs, and compatibility with the existing bathroom space, as discussed with local installation experts.
